Corrugated polyethylene reinforced pipe is built by using a twin-construction wall that boosts the two toughness and suppleness. The outer corrugated layer presents Outstanding ring stiffness, enabling the pipe to face up to major soil masses and visitors pressures, while The graceful inner wall makes certain efficient hydraulic move. This layout reduces friction losses and minimizes sediment buildup, which makes it perfect for stormwater drainage, culverts, and sanitary sewer programs. For the reason that polyethylene is resistant to corrosion, chemical substances, and abrasion, these pipes present an extended assistance life when compared to common supplies for example concrete or metallic.

In city design tasks wherever open up trench excavation is disruptive or impractical, trenchless technologies are becoming ever more important. Pipe jacking is one particular these types of technique that permits pipelines being mounted underground with no substantial surface area disruption. This method consists of pushing prefabricated pipe sections in the floor using hydraulic jacks from a start shaft to the acquiring shaft. Pipe jacking is especially practical beneath busy roads, railways, or present infrastructure, where keeping floor operations is important.

Significant-density polyethylene, commonly generally known as HDPE, is valued for its fantastic strength-to-density ratio and extended-expression toughness. It performs perfectly under inner strain, making it well suited for potable water distribution and pressurized methods.
